What is a non invasive cardiologist?

A Non Invasive Cardiologist is a physician who specializes in diagnosing and managing heart conditions without using surgical procedures. Instead, they use techniques like echocardiograms, stress tests, and cardiac imaging to assess heart health and guide treatment. Non Invasive Cardiologists often work with patients to prevent heart disease and manage chronic cardiovascular conditions through medication, lifestyle advice, and monitoring. They play a crucial role in early detection and ongoing care of heart issues.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a non invasive cardiologist?

To thrive as a Non Invasive Cardiologist, you need an MD or DO degree, board certification in cardiology, and expertise in cardiac diagnostics such as echocardiography, stress testing, and nuclear imaging. Familiarity with advanced diagnostic tools and interpretation software, as well as certifications in echocardiography or nuclear cardiology, are commonly required. Excellent communication, attention to detail, and a compassionate bedside manner help build strong patient relationships and foster interdisciplinary collaboration. These skills and qualifications are vital for providing accurate diagnoses, effective treatment plans, and high-quality patient care in a rapidly evolving field.

What are some common challenges faced by non invasive cardiologists in balancing patient care with diagnostic responsibilities?

Non-invasive cardiologists often manage a high volume of patients while also interpreting complex diagnostic tests such as echocardiograms, stress tests, and Holter monitors. Balancing direct patient interaction with the meticulous analysis required for accurate diagnoses can be challenging, especially in busy clinical settings. Effective time management and strong communication skills are essential, as non-invasive cardiologists frequently collaborate with other specialists and primary care providers to coordinate patient care. Additionally, staying current with advancements in non-invasive imaging technology is important for delivering the best outcomes.

What is the difference between Non Invasive Cardiologist vs Interventional Cardiologist?

AspectNon Invasive CardiologistInterventional Cardiologist
CredentialsMedical degree, cardiology fellowship, board certificationMedical degree, cardiology fellowship, additional interventional training, board certification
Work EnvironmentClinic, outpatient settings, diagnostic labsCatheterization labs, hospitals, emergency settings
ProceduresNon-invasive tests like echocardiograms, stress tests, Holter monitoringInvasive procedures like angioplasty, stent placement, catheter-based interventions
FocusDiagnosis and management of heart conditions without surgeryPerforming minimally invasive procedures to treat heart disease

Non Invasive Cardiologists specialize in diagnosing and managing heart conditions using non-invasive tests, while Interventional Cardiologists perform invasive procedures like angioplasty. Both roles require similar certifications but differ in work environment and procedures performed.
